Cranston’s public pricing lets a CPA firm answer a more useful question than “what does the AI cost?”: how many books and returns would have to move through the workflow before the bill fits the firm’s operating model?
The two billing units
Cranston’s pricing page has two public rates as observed on September 19, 2026:
- $30 per client book, per month. One connected client entity counts as one book. A client with two entities counts as two books.
- $40 per prepared return, any form. The page lists 1040, 1120, 1120-S, and 1065, and says the return is billed once after preparation.
The same page says practice management, client status, document tracking, and workflow are included at $0. It also says there are no per-form add-ons, hourly billing, per-seat charges, platform fees, or onboarding charges. Those are published product and pricing claims, not an independent audit of a firm’s eventual invoice.
The unit definition matters. “Twenty clients” is not enough to forecast the bookkeeping line until you know how many legal entities are connected. “One hundred returns” is a better input because the public price is attached to the prepared return, not to the number of staff members using the account.
A worked price model
Use this formula first:
annual bill = (books × $30 × 12) + (prepared returns × $40)
These scenarios are arithmetic examples using Cranston’s posted rates, not customer bills:
They assume a constant book count for all twelve months and one annual return season.
| Example firm | Books | Returns in a season | Bookkeeping | Tax prep | Illustrative annual total |
|---|---|---|---|---|---|
| Tax-focused practice | 0 | 100 | $0 | $4,000 | $4,000 |
| Small mixed practice | 10 | 100 | $3,600 | $4,000 | $7,600 |
| Growing mixed practice | 20 | 150 | $7,200 | $6,000 | $13,200 |
| Two-entity client base | 40 | 150 | $14,400 | $6,000 | $20,400 |
The last row is the common counting trap. It assumes 20 client relationships, each with two connected entities. Change that assumption and the bookkeeping number changes even though the number of relationships does not.
For firms above 2,000 returns in a season, Cranston says it prices the volume together. That is a point to request a quote, not a reason to extrapolate the $40 rate indefinitely.
Compare the rate with the work you would otherwise pay for
The cleanest internal comparison is marginal labor, not a whole-firm salary budget. Suppose, purely for an example, that a firm uses a fully loaded preparer cost of $45 per hour and spends 1.5 hours of marginal staff time on a routine return. That is:
$45 × 1.5 hours = $67.50 of illustrative preparation labor per return
At 150 returns, that assumption produces $10,125 of preparation labor, compared with $6,000 at Cranston’s public tax rate. The $4,125 difference is not a promised saving. It is a sensitivity result that disappears or reverses when the firm changes the hourly cost, time per return, review burden, client communication, or the mix of complex work.
Run the same model for books:
internal monthly bookkeeping cost per entity
= marginal hours per month × fully loaded hourly cost
compare with $30 per connected entity per month
If your internal number is below $30 before review and exception handling, the product may not be a cost play for that service line. If it is above $30, the next question is whether Cranston’s workflow fits the firm’s controls. The price table cannot answer that by itself.
What the buyer is actually evaluating
Cranston says it works inside software firms already use, including QuickBooks and tax systems such as Drake, CCH Axcess, Lacerte, and UltraTax. Its public workflow says the AI prepares the work, while a reviewer approves it before anything posts, files, or reaches a client. The company’s overview describes document checks, source-linked workpapers, bookkeeping exceptions, and a client-status board.
That creates three distinct buying cases:
| Firm situation | First calculation | Fit question |
|---|---|---|
| Tax-only | Returns × $40 | Is reviewer time still lower after checking the prepared work? |
| Books-only | Books × $30 × 12 | Are entity counts and monthly exceptions stable enough for a recurring workflow? |
| Mixed practice | Both lines together | Does keeping books and returns in one client workflow reduce handoff work, or merely add another system to supervise? |
The decision tree
- Do you want to price a pilot? Count actual connected entities and expected prepared returns. Do not use client count as a proxy for books.
- Is your bottleneck routine preparation or reviewer capacity? If reviewers are the constraint, a lower preparation rate may not change throughput without a clear exception workflow.
- Does your return mix exceed 2,000 in a season? Ask for volume pricing instead of using the public $40 figure.
- Are you buying a calculator or a workflow? Include document collection, review, status tracking, and client follow-up in the comparison because Cranston presents those as part of the operating system, not separate line items.
Founder implication
Cranston’s interesting pricing decision is that it makes the bill legible before a demo: count the units, multiply by the published rates, then challenge the assumptions. The founder lesson is equally concrete. If you sell AI into a professional workflow, price around the unit the buyer already manages, expose the exceptions, and make the human approval boundary explicit. A per-return number is useful only when the buyer can tell which work remains after the agent prepares the draft.
